Have you watched those YouTube time-lapse assembly videos for RepRaps and chuckled when you see someone perform one step and then some time later have to undo it? You wouldn't make that mistake would you?

I thought not and went ahead and fitted the optional cooling fan, as described in the Build Manual at Step 3, then it happened! When I came to fit the left Z motor mount what did I have to do? You guessed it, off comes the fan so I can pass the motor mount screws through the back of the gantry.

I guess this goes to prove that you really can't read the build instructions enough and still not make mistakes grinning smiley

The manual is wrong because it is fine to fit the fan guard at that point but if you are actually fitting a fan it needs to be after the Z axis so I will simply move that section.
